I have a bass wood deck inside mine that the Velcro attaches to.
The trick I found for Velcro onto foam, is to rough up the foam and poke small tooth pick sized holes into the area. Then use your glue of choice. I use 5 min epoxy. I use this method for Velcro straps. Blu |

From my quick research the problem is amplified y harness causing a voltage drop as they heat up. This can result in a brown out. I got my fun cub second hand and have been less than pleased with the "stock" motor. 13x4 does not have the vertical I hoped for. I am using an 3s E flight 30c 2200 pack. My first flight were way nose heavy as I did not read the cg location. Gave it a quick finger balance and flew it. The lack of elevator authority on approach was lacking but it flew fine. Ripped the gear off as the landing gear plate was not glued in the best, plus I clipped some corn stubble. I used some ca and made some baking soda fillets around the outside. I am looking at the articulated gear. I am curious as to how they perform and if they are worth the added weight? They are pricey as well.
I am hoping I can just mix the other flap servo for now. I intend to pick up a 7 Chanel receiver so I can have full length aileron, flaperon, flaps. Crow would be fun to but it seems to not work well with th DX7 as it requires to many mixes. I am not much of a programming guru but I am going to try to make this work for now. |
